More Upper Systems Coming...

Today's heavy downpours brought much cooler afternoon temperatures(70s), but don't get use to that.   As the upper disturbance pulls away on Wednesday & Thursday, we should see more sunshine resulting in a return of the 90 degree heat with few, if any, PM storms.   However, yet another uppper system will approach from the NW on Friday once again increasing our rain chances into Saturday.   Down the road, it appears the upper ridge will build back over us for next week so look for highs in the low to mid 90s...a mini heat wave.    The Tropics remain quiet despite the GFS trying to form a storm in the Gulf on days 10-14.  Again the Euro says no way and I like the Euro.  Stay tuned!
